Reported by Donald Newman 5.7/2011 There are no Hankison's listed what so ever. The book goes from the opening of Greenlawn up to 1987.
Called Greenlawn cemetery this morning, they confirmed that William Emerson Hankinson was buried there, but was later relocated to Oak Grove cemetery, Hocking, Ohio. 5/9/2011
NELSONVILLE -- William E. Hankison, 80 of 18800 Laurel Run Road, Nelsonville Route 2, died Sunday evening at Lancaster-Fairfield Hospital after a brief illness.
Born in Logan, he was the son of the late Hugh and Harriet Young Hankison. He was a retired boiler firemen at Logan High School.
He is survived by a daughter with whom he made his home; several nieces and nephews. He was the last surviving member of his family.
He was also preceded in death by his wife, Estella Sater Hankison; seven brothers and four sisters.
Services will be Wednesday at 1 p.m. at the Johnson Funeral Home with the Rev. Wendell Stutler officiating. Burial will be Green Lawn Cemetery. Friends may call at the funeral home after 6 p.m. Tuesday and until services Wednesday.
The family requests contributions be made to the First United Methodist Church of Nelsonville or the Laurel Run Community Church in lieu of flowers.
